#b5f086 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b5f086 is composed of 71% red, 94.1% green and 52.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 24.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 44.2%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 93.4 degrees, a saturation of 77.9% and a lightness of 73.3%. #b5f086 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#6be10d. Closest websafe color is: #ccff99.

Shades and Tints of #b5f086

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010100 is the darkest color, while #f5fdef is the lightest one.

Tones of #b5f086

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bbbcba is the less saturated color, while #b4fa7c is the most saturated one.
